productfinder-element{display:block}productfinder-element .continue-btn{animation:fadeIn .3s;margin-top:16px}productfinder-element [data-category=both]{display:flex}productfinder-element[data-active-category="280493916317"] [data-category="277650768029"],productfinder-element[data-active-category=none] .continue-btn,productfinder-element[data-active-category=none] [data-category]{display:none}productfinder-element[data-active-category="280493916317"] [data-category="280493916317"]{display:flex}productfinder-element[data-active-category="277650768029"] [data-category="280493916317"]{display:none}productfinder-element[data-active-category="277650768029"] [data-category="277650768029"]{display:flex}productfinder-element[data-schild-typen=ja] [data-alternative=nein],productfinder-element[data-schild-typen=nein] [data-alternative=ja]{display:none}productfinder-element .productfinder{margin:auto;width:calc(100% - 300px)}@media screen and (max-width:525px){productfinder-element .productfinder{width:100%}}productfinder-element .productfinder__questions .question [data-category]{align-items:center;background:#fff;box-shadow:0 0 16px hsla(0,0%,100%,.6);flex-direction:column;justify-content:center;left:var(--question-position-left);max-width:300px;padding:16px;position:relative;row-gap:32px;text-align:center;transform:translateX(calc(-50% + 12.5px))}@media screen and (max-width:525px){productfinder-element .productfinder__questions .question [data-category]{left:unset;margin:auto;transform:unset}}productfinder-element .productfinder__questions .question[data-question="0"] [data-category=both]{display:flex;flex-direction:column;row-gap:16px;width:100%}productfinder-element .productfinder__questions .question--endcard .overview-filteritem{border:1px solid #eee;cursor:pointer;margin:8px auto;max-width:700px;padding:16px}productfinder-element .productfinder__questions .question--endcard .overview-filteritem .question{color:#000;opacity:.7}productfinder-element .productfinder__questions .question--endcard .overview-filteritem .answer{color:#000;opacity:1;text-align:right}productfinder-element .productfinder__questions .question--endcard .overview-filteritem:hover{background-color:RGBA(var(--color-base-accent-2))}productfinder-element .productfinder__questions .question--endcard .overview-filteritem:hover .answer,productfinder-element .productfinder__questions .question--endcard .overview-filteritem:hover .question{color:#fff}productfinder-element .productfinder__questions .question--endcard .scroll-down{cursor:pointer;margin:16px auto;width:35px}productfinder-element .productfinder__timeline{margin:20px auto}productfinder-element .productfinder__timeline .timeline__descriptions,productfinder-element .productfinder__timeline .timeline__steps{display:flex;justify-content:space-between;position:relative}productfinder-element .productfinder__timeline .timeline__descriptions .description__inner,productfinder-element .productfinder__timeline .timeline__descriptions .step,productfinder-element .productfinder__timeline .timeline__steps .description__inner,productfinder-element .productfinder__timeline .timeline__steps .step{color:rgba(0,0,0,.6);cursor:pointer}productfinder-element .productfinder__timeline .timeline__descriptions .description__inner.currently-active,productfinder-element .productfinder__timeline .timeline__descriptions .step.currently-active,productfinder-element .productfinder__timeline .timeline__steps .description__inner.currently-active,productfinder-element .productfinder__timeline .timeline__steps .step.currently-active{color:#000}productfinder-element .productfinder__timeline .timeline__steps .step{align-items:center;background:#fff;border:1px solid transparent;border-radius:50%;display:flex;height:25px;justify-content:center;position:relative;transition:.2s;transition-delay:.2s;width:25px;z-index:1}productfinder-element .productfinder__timeline .timeline__steps .step.no-events{opacity:0}productfinder-element .productfinder__timeline .timeline__steps .step.currently-active{background:RGBA(var(--color-base-accent-2));border-color:transparent;color:#fff}productfinder-element .productfinder__timeline .timeline__steps:after,productfinder-element .productfinder__timeline .timeline__steps:before{background-color:#eee;content:"";height:2px;left:0;position:absolute;right:0;top:50%;transform:translateY(-50%)}productfinder-element .productfinder__timeline .timeline__steps:before{background:RGBA(var(--color-base-accent-2));transform:translateY(-50%) scaleX(var(--timeline-scale,0));transform-origin:left;transition:.2s;z-index:1}productfinder-element .productfinder__timeline .timeline__descriptions{margin:10px 0;width:100%}productfinder-element .productfinder__timeline .timeline__descriptions .description{font-size:13px;width:33.333%}productfinder-element .productfinder__timeline .timeline__descriptions .description__inner{border:1px solid;display:inline-block;padding:10px;transition:.2s;transition-delay:.2s}@media screen and (max-width:525px){productfinder-element .productfinder__timeline .timeline__descriptions .description__inner{display:none}}productfinder-element .productfinder__timeline .timeline__descriptions .description__inner.currently-active{background:RGBA(var(--color-base-accent-3));border-color:transparent}productfinder-element .productfinder__timeline .timeline__descriptions .description--center{text-align:center}productfinder-element .productfinder__timeline .timeline__descriptions .description--right{text-align:right}.collection-filters{display:none!important}.collection-grid-section,.collection-hero{display:none}.collection-grid-section .grid__item{animation:fadeInTranslate .3s;animation-duration:calc(var(--order)*.15s)}